Before Tuesday's card of harness racing at the Delaware County Fairgrounds, Anthony MacDonald of TheStable.ca was interviewed for the Ohio Harness Horsemen's Association's Trackside Live pre-show. MacDonald discussed why he and his wife Amy started thestable.ca, what they do as an operation, how COVID-19 has affected them, and what their goals are for 2021.

“I can’t begin to imagine—I don’t know all of our clients, let alone know what their financial situation is,” MacDonald said in the interview. “We have 12 babies bought already, that are in our possession. That’s fine, that’s all done with. We still have Harrisburg, Lexington, a number of online sales… we wanted to get to maybe 20 Ohio-bred yearlings this year, so hopefully we can fenagle our way to 20 here.”
